What Are UPVC Doors?

UPVC doors are made from a type of plastic referred to as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ride. This material is long lasting, weather-resistant, and needs minimal maintenance. Unlike traditional wooden doors, UPVC doors do not rot, warp, or rust, making them an excellent option for homes in Luton, where the weather can be unforeseeable.

Benefits of UPVC Doors

  1. Sturdiness and Longevity

    • UPVC doors are constructed to last. They can withstand severe climate condition and do not weaken gradually, guaranteeing that your financial investment stays safe and secure for many years.
  2. Energy Efficiency

    • These doors are exceptional insulators, assisting to keep your home warm in the winter season and cool in the summer season. This can cause considerable cost savings on your energy bills.
  3. Security

    • UPVC doors come with multi-point locking systems, which offer an additional layer of security for your home. Lots of designs likewise meet or surpass British Standards for security.
  4. Low Maintenance

    • Unlike wood doors, UPVC doors do not need routine painting or staining. A simple clean with a damp cloth is generally sufficient to keep them looking new.
  5. Visual Appeal

    • UPVC doors are available in a variety of styles and colors, allowing you to select a style that matches your home's architecture. They can be tailored with different surfaces, such as wood grain effects, to give them a more traditional appearance.
  6. Affordable

    • UPVC doors are normally more budget-friendly than their wood or metal counterparts. They use a high roi due to their toughness and energy performance.

Maintenance Tips

While Upvc Doors luton doors need very little upkeep, regular care can help extend their life-span and keep them looking their best. Here are some ideas:

  • Clean Regularly

    • Use a moderate cleaning agent and water to clean up the door surface. Avoid utilizing abrasive cleaners or harsh chemicals, as they can damage the surface.
  • Inspect Seals

    • Inspect the seals around the door for any signs of wear or damage. Replace them if necessary to keep energy efficiency.
  • Lube Locks

    • Use a lubricant to the locks and hinges to keep them working smoothly. This can avoid sticking and guarantee that the door opens and closes easily.
  • Examine for Damage

    • Frequently examine the door for any signs of damage, such as cracks or damages. Address any problems immediately to avoid further damage.

Frequently asked questions

Q: Are UPVC doors secure?A: Yes, UPVC doors are extremely safe. They come with multi-point locking systems and can be enhanced with additional security features like deadbolts and peepholes.

Q: Can UPVC doors be tailored?A: Absolutely. UPVC doors are available in a variety of designs, colors, and finishes. You can select a style that matches your home's visual and fulfills your particular needs.

Q: How long do UPVC doors last?A: UPVC doors are known for their durability. With correct upkeep, they can last for 20 to 30 years or more.

Q: Are UPVC doors environmentally friendly?A: UPVC is a recyclable product, and lots of makers use environmentally friendly production processes. In addition, the energy efficiency of UPVC doors can help decrease your carbon footprint.

Q: How much do UPVC doors cost?A: The expense of UPVC doors can differ depending upon the size, design, and features. Typically,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 300 and ₤ 1,000 for a top quality UPVC door.
